Ingredients
– 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
– 1/3 cup honey
– 1/4 cup lime juice (freshly squeezed)
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1/2 teaspoon salt
– 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
– 1 teaspoon chili powder (optional, for added heat)
– Fresh cilantro or lime wedges, for garnish
Instructions
Cooking Honey Lime Chicken is as easy as following these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Marinade: In a mixing bowl, whisk together honey, lime juice, olive oil, minced garlic, salt, pepper, and chili powder.
2. Marinate the Chicken: Place the chicken breasts in a resealable plastic bag or shallow dish. Pour the marinade over the chicken, ensuring it’s coated evenly. Seal or cover, then refrigerate for 1-2 hours.
3. Preheat the Grill: If using a grill, preheat it to medium-high heat. If cooking in a skillet, heat a t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at in a large pan.
4. Grill the Chicken: Remove chicken from the marinade, allowing excess marinade to drip off. Grill each breast for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until cooked through (internal temperature of 165°F/75°C) and slightly charred. Adjust time based on the thickness of the chicken.
5. Cook on the Stovetop: If cooking in a skillet, sauté the chicken in the pan for about 6-7 minutes per side, or until it reaches the same internal temperature.
6. Rest the Chicken: Let the chicken rest for about 5 minutes after cooking to lock in the juices.
7. Serve: Slice the chicken and serve with lime wedges. Garnish with fresh cilantro for an added touch.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 20-25 minutes
